Output 03aedfd9de2bc589834d8ee59a1b14bf0a607966ab19995fc533523a4e941c64:4

value
11339873
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19a0cfd565758a0250f88f5eac3b3c80ad081b0e OP_EQUAL
address
MAEfmdSm52rL9ETooBYgYASogVAEjZkcPG
transaction
03aedfd9de2bc589834d8ee59a1b14bf0a607966ab19995fc533523a4e941c64
spent
true